Elevator Action review. Classic Game Room presents a CGRundertow review of Elevator Action from Taito for the Nintendo Game Boy. Elevator Action takes the core gameplay that made the original game a classic and actually has the balls to make some changes. You don't normally say this about a handheld version, but Elevator Action looks better on the Game Boy than its prior versions, and the game tweaks even more than just its appearance. In fact, one of its biggest changes has to do with your weapons—and yeah, that's plural. In this version, Agent 17 has more than just a wimpy pistol. He can find shotguns, grenades and machine guns, as well.
